What the Pump Statuses Indicate
The following table details the pump status messages.
Table 5-3 Pump State Color Reference
Pump States
Button Color State Notes
Disabled
Pump
White Disabled The pump is available, but disabled.
Pump
Unavailable
Gray Unavailable The system cannot detect the pump.

Requirements for Running the Pump
The following lists the system requirements before running a pump:
S
The melter status must indicate Ready/OK.
S
The Pump must be enabled.
S
In addition to the Platen, at least one external zone must be enabled.
S
The Master Heater Control switch must indicate On.
S
The Master Pump Control switch must indicate On.
Basic Pump Operation Modes
There are two default pump operation modes:
Operation Mode Description
Manual (default) Delivers adhesive at a constant speed.
Gear-to-Line Delivers adhesive at a rate proportional to the line
speed.
